Map of farm lands in Tully, Clonkeen parish, Co. Louth,

1830.

Hand-drawn, hand-coloured map of the farmlands at Tully, Co. Louth (332 acres and 32 perches statute measure), which formed part of the estate of Francis Donagh of Newtown, Co. Louth. The map records the location of tenant holdings and the names of the tenants on Donogh's property in Tully; manuscript annotations record later changes in tenancy. With an attached page of reference.
